This tutorial will show you how to make a simple forum signature.
Difficulty: moderate/intermediate
Final Outcome:

First take out a nice stock and paste it into your sig.
Blur some parts if nessesary. (in my case it was).
Take the same stock again, but this time in full size. Find a
good spot, then set it to lighten. Erase some parts of it.
To reduse the colors some, make a black and white graditen
map and lower the opacity to around 25%.
Make a new layer and apply image. Then take out the smudge
tool and start smudging in places. Smudge at 100% strength.
To add some more colorfull things. Take the stock again at full
size and paste in into your sig. Set it to lighten. Then hit ctrl+u
and change the hue to some good colors. Erase parts of this
layer.
Do the same thing again.
Add a light source by brushing with a 100px soft white brush.
Add a colorbalance layer.
To add some more colorfull things. Take the stock again at full
size and paste in into your sig. Set it to lighten. Then hit ctrl+u
and change the hue to some good colors. Erase parts of this
layer.
Change the contrast some.
Brush with a 100px soft round black brush and the corners.
Lower the opacity.
Make a new layer and apply image. Smudge some parts of
the sig.
Make a new layer and apply image. Then shapen it in some
places. (filter - sharpen - sharpen).
Then make a new layer and apply image. Then take the blur
tool and blur in some places.
Again make a new layer and apply image. The go to filter - blur
- gausian blur. Set it to lighten and lower the opacity.
To add some more colorfull things. Take the stock again at full
size and paste in into your sig. Set it to lighten. Then hit ctrl+u
and change the hue to some good colors. Erase parts of this
layer.
Add some colorbalance layers and gradient maps of your choice.
Make a new layer and apply image, then take the blur tool
and blur it in places.
Again a new layer and apply image. Smudge some nessesary
parts.
To add some more colorfull things. Take the stock again at full
size and paste in into your sig. Set it to lighten. Then hit ctrl+u
and change the hue to some good colors. Erase parts of this
layer.
Make some final adjustments and you're done!
